How many letters are there in the French alphabet?

There are 26 letters in the French alphabet, the same number as in the English alphabet. The French alphabet uses the same Latin script as English, with additional accent marks on some letters such as é, è, à, and ç.


What is a phrase or sentence that uses all letters of the alphabet called?

The quick brown fox jumps over the lazy dog.It is called a Pangram.

Is there a sentence that uses all of the letters of the alphabet?

Yes! Pangrams use all letters in the alphabet. A popular example is: the quick brown fox jumps over the lazy dog
